Elon Musk’s SpaceXAI Releases Grok 4.6 AI Model

Elon Musk’s SpaceXAI has officially introduced its latest frontier model, Grok 4.6, just over a month after it released Grok 4.5. The AI model is notably an improvement on 4.5 and matches up to OpenAI and Anthropic’s latest models on certain benchmarks.

SpaceXAI Releases Grok 4.6 Model

In a news release, SpaceXAI announced the release of Grok 4.6, which it noted builds on Grok 4.5 with a focus on long-running agents and more ambitious interactive and visual work. The AI firm further noted that its latest model also achieves frontier intelligence across several agentic coding and knowledge work benchmarks.

Notably, the AI model matches up to OpenAI’s GPT-5.6 Sol on the Artificial Analysis Intelligence Index, with both models tying with a score of 61. Meanwhile, Grok 4.6 is only behind Anthropic’s Fable 5 by a point.

Furthermore, the SpaceXAI model ranks first on the GDPVal-AA v2, AA-Briefcase, and Harvey LAB benchmarks. The AI firm revealed that its latest model is already available on Grok Build, Cursor, Grok Bot, and the API.

Commenting on the Grok 4.6 release, Musk described the AI model as a “banger.” It is worth noting that the release comes just over a month after the release of Grok 4.5. Meanwhile, Musk earlier revealed that they plan to release Grok 4.7 just weeks after they release 4.6, suggesting that they could release 4.7 by next month.

SpaceX Stock Surges Over 6%

The SpaceX stock has surged over 6% amid the release of Grok 4.6, with the stock currently trading at almost $142, according to TradingView data. The stock is also up over 24% in the past five days, climbing above its IPO price of $135.

Morgan Stanley presented a bull case of $600 per share for the SpaceX stock yesterday, citing the company’s AI business. The bank believes that the stock could achieve such upside as Elon Musk’s company moves to build a broader AI platform, with Grok as the intelligence layer, while Cursor AI also plays a major role.

Morgan Stanley’s analyst Adam Jones also noted that only a few investors are bullish on SpaceX’s AI business beyond Neocloud.

Crypto traders are also largely betting against SpaceXAI despite the company’s push to rival OpenAI and Anthropic. Data from the top crypto prediction market platform Polymarket shows only a 5% chance that SpaceXAI will have the best AI model by the end of this year.
